远程控制是指通过网络连接到另一台计算机,并能够在本地计算机上控制远程计算机的操作。对于在另一台计算机上运行的Python脚本的远程控制功能,可以通过以下方式实现:
- SSH(Secure Shell):SSH是一种加密的网络协议,可以通过在本地计算机上使用SSH客户端连接到远程计算机,并在远程计算机上执行命令或运行Python脚本。可以使用paramiko库来实现SSH连接和远程执行操作。
- VNC(Virtual Network Computing):VNC是一种远程桌面协议,可以在本地计算机上显示远程计算机的桌面,并能够通过本地计算机上的鼠标和键盘来控制远程计算机。可以使用TigerVNC或RealVNC等VNC软件来实现远程控制。
- Web-based控制台:可以通过在远程计算机上运行一个Web服务器,并在本地计算机上使用Web浏览器访问该服务器来实现远程控制。可以使用Flask或Django等Python Web框架来搭建Web服务器,并通过编写相应的接口来实现远程执行Python脚本的功能。
- 远程桌面协议(RDP):RDP是一种远程桌面协议,可以在本地计算机上显示远程计算机的桌面,并能够通过本地计算机上的鼠标和键盘来控制远程计算机。可以使用Microsoft Remote Desktop等RDP软件来实现远程控制。
这些方法都可以实现在另一台计算机上运行的Python脚本的远程控制功能,具体选择哪种方法取决于实际需求和环境。腾讯云提供了云服务器(CVM)产品,可以用于搭建远程计算机,并提供了相应的网络和安全服务,可以满足远程控制的需求。具体产品介绍和链接地址可以参考腾讯云的官方文档和网站。